Where this album fits
- Career context
- When 'Tsukikage' was released in January 2005, Shizuka Kudō was transitioning from her earlier work into a more mature sound, following her previous album 'Love Letter' in 2003. This marked her return after a two-year hiatus, allowing her to explore deeper emotional themes and artistic expression.
